Gimhae City Implements Comprehensive Plan for Vaccination of 70% of Citizens
Starting with nursing hospitals on the 26th, aiming for 70% vaccination of all citizens
[Asia Economy Yeongnam Reporting Headquarters Reporter Lee Sang-hyun] Gimhae City, Gyeongnam Province announced on the 23rd that it has established and will implement a comprehensive COVID-19 vaccination plan aiming to vaccinate 70% of all citizens by November this year.
The city aims to vaccinate 309,661 people, which is 70% of the total population, before the influenza season. By next month, it plans to designate entrusted medical institutions, complete the installation of two vaccination centers (Cultural Gymnasium, Yulha Gymnasium) by June, and conduct simulation training to ensure smooth vaccination. It also plans to secure medical personnel such as doctors and nurses early.
In addition, to ensure rapid and safe vaccination, the city has early established a cooperative system including a rapid response team for vaccination, a public-private joint rapid response team for severe adverse reactions, and a public-private regional council for securing vaccination-related personnel.
The first vaccinations in the Gimhae area will be conducted on the 26th targeting 4,553 people (93% of the target) who agreed to be vaccinated among workers and patients under 65 years old in 32 nursing hospitals and 12 nursing homes. The city plans to complete this within the first quarter through hospital-based vaccination and health center visits.
